MK Nationals IASCA idbl Results

Postby Sully » October 3rd, 2011, 6:03 pm

There was a great turnout with 28 competitors for idbl.

Rookie 1
--------
1. 138.1 Fazard Pirali

Stock 1
-------
1. 144.4 Andrew Mehendi
2. 141.5 Dillon Basdeo
3. 139.3 Ramsingh Narinesingh
4. 135.1 Colt Khan

Stock 2
-------
1. 150.9 Deoraj Deonanan
2. 142.4 Mustaq Pooran
3. 138.8 Nari Bhimsingh

Stock Pro 1
-----------
1. 148.5 Annand Sookhai
2. 142.4 Ravi Lochan
3. 141.3 Ayoub Mohammed
4. 137.8 Stephan Bassawh

Stock Pro 2
-----------

1. 145.0 Vladimir Ali
2. 140.7 Dale Bhagwandeen
3. 138.4 Dinesh Maharaj

Advanced No Wall 1
------------------
1. 144.0 Nigel Ramlagan

Advanced No Wall 2
------------------
1. 141.0 Sean Jaglal
2. 139.3 R. Deonarine

Advanced 1
----------
1. 147.5 Videsh Tolan
2. 145.1 Videsh Rambarran
3. 144.7 Kiran Singh
4. 140.5 Ishmeal Mohammed

Advanced 2
----------
1. 151.4 Isaac J Singh
2. 142.3 Kevin Hosein
3. 141.8 Bruce Seepersad

Ultimate 1
----------
1. 153.8 Rolly Jitta

Ultimate 2
----------
1. 154.8 Ansil Maharaj
2. 152.7 Nicholas Ramdeen
